The Simon K.Y. Lee Foundation — Caregiver Support Project 2.0
Po Leung Kuk received funding from the Simon K.Y. Lee Foundation for the Caregiver Support Project 2.0. Jointly organised by the Simon K.Y. Lee Foundation, the Department of Social and Behavioural Sciences at City University of Hong Kong, and Saint Francis University, this evidence-based and academic programme addresses the needs of caretakers, and benefits the elderly services and community care services of the Kuk. It provides scientific assessments and appropriate services for caretakers in need.
The Caregiver Support Project 2.0 implements the 1-year Caregiver Support Model (CSM) and the 2-year Psycho-education Programme on Empowerment (PP-E) for carers. It provides support to caretakers in both case and group formats, offering professional advice and knowledge about elderly care.
